29. Clerodendrum infortunatum L. View in CoL ,
Sp. Pl.: 637. 1753.
Notes. – Two specimens in the Java herbarium are present in G-PREL [G00818035, G00818137] with no assigned collectors. Two other specimens collected by Thunberg are in the Ceylon herbarium [G00818138, G00818139], and two specimens are in the Thunberg herbarium (UPS-THUNB n° 14591 and n° 14592) labelled “ India orientalis”, which suggests that these are not original Thunberg collections, as he usually labelled them as “Cap. b. spei”, “Ceylon”, “ Japan ”, “Java”. In Java, this name has been misapplied to C. viscosum Vent. (BACKER & BAKHUIZEN VAN DEN BRINK f., 1965: 611; see CALLMANDER et al., 2017).
